4.4.2 COe D/A trim using the local operator interface
(LOI)
Refer to the LOI menu tree in Figure 4-4.
WARNING
To avoid a potentially dangerous operating condition, remove the transmitter
from the automatic combustion control loop before you start the D/A trim
procedure.
Procedure
1. From the operating display, press Left to select the first column submenu.
Press Down to select SYSTEM.
2. From the SYSTEM menu, press Down to select Input/Output. Press Right to
select the Analog parameters list.
3. Scroll down to the item, Trim COe Out. Press Right to start the COe trim
procedure.
Note
If you wish to exit D/A trim with no changes, step through the procedure
using yes responses and enter no meter readings.
4. Remove the electronics housing cover.
5. Connect a digital multimeter to read the milliamp output from the COe D/A
converter circuit. Connect the positive lead to the AOUT2+ terminal and
connect the negative lead to the AOUT2- terminal. Then press Enter on the
LOI.
Refer to Figure 2-4, Figure 2-5, and Figure 2-6.
